Question 4 of 5

A nurse is planning home care for a school-age child who is awaiting discharge to home following an acute asthma attack. Which of the following growth and development stages according to Erikson should the nurse consider in the planning?

Correct Answer: D

Rationale: Industry vs. inferiority is the stage for school-age children, where they develop a sense of pride and competence in their skills.

Question 5 of 5

A nurse is collecting data from an infant at a well-child visit. The nurse should expect the infant to double his birth weight by which of the following ages?

Correct Answer: B

Rationale: By 5-6 months, many infants double their birth weight, indicating healthy growth and development, aligning with common pediatric growth patterns.
